Upper Materials: Defining the Shoe’s Exterior

The “upper” of a shoe is the part that covers your foot. It’s the most visible component and contributes significantly to the shoe’s style, comfort, and durability. The choice of upper material greatly impacts these aspects. Selecting the right material is vital for a successful shoe-making project. (See Also: How To Clean Suede Nike Shoes )

Upper materials come in a wide range of options, each with unique characteristics. From the classic elegance of leather to the versatility of textiles, understanding these options is essential for shoemaking.

  • Leather: Leather is a traditional and highly valued material for shoe uppers due to its durability, breathability, and aesthetic appeal. Full-grain leather is the highest quality, while corrected-grain leather has been altered to remove imperfections. Suede, a softer, brushed leather, is also commonly used.
  • Synthetic Leather: Synthetic leather, often made from polyurethane or polyvinyl chloride, offers a more affordable and sometimes more sustainable alternative to genuine leather. It can mimic the look and feel of leather while being easier to clean and more resistant to wear in certain applications.
  • Textiles: Fabrics like canvas, nylon, and mesh are popular for athletic shoes and casual footwear. They offer breathability, flexibility, and a wide range of design possibilities. Textile uppers can be easily dyed and printed upon, offering versatility in design.
  • Other Materials: Specialized materials like rubber, cork, and various plastics are utilized in specific shoe designs, such as rain boots or sandals. These materials provide unique properties like water resistance, flexibility, and specific aesthetic qualities.

Sole Materials: Providing Support and Traction

The sole of a shoe is the foundation, providing cushioning, support, and traction. The right sole material is critical for comfort, performance, and the shoe’s longevity. Soles come in various types, each designed for specific purposes and environments. The selection of a sole material depends on the shoe’s intended use.

The sole’s composition significantly influences the shoe’s overall feel and functionality. From the durability of rubber to the lightweight properties of EVA, understanding the characteristics of each material is essential for making informed decisions.

  • Rubber: Rubber soles are renowned for their durability, grip, and water resistance. They are a popular choice for various shoe types, including boots, sneakers, and work shoes. Different types of rubber offer varying levels of hardness, flexibility, and abrasion resistance.
  • Thermoplastic Polyurethane (TPU): TPU soles provide a good balance of durability, flexibility, and abrasion resistance. They are often used in athletic shoes and hiking boots. TPU is lighter than rubber and can be molded into complex designs.
  • Ethylene-vinyl Acetate (EVA): EVA is a lightweight and flexible material commonly used for midsoles and some outsole applications. It offers excellent cushioning properties, making it ideal for running shoes and other athletic footwear.
  • Polyurethane (PU): PU soles offer good cushioning and durability. They are commonly used in work boots and safety shoes. PU can be molded to create complex sole designs and is often resistant to oil and chemicals.
  • Leather: Leather soles offer a classic look and breathability, often found in dress shoes. However, they are less durable and provide less traction than rubber or synthetic soles. Leather soles require more care and are not suitable for wet conditions.

Insoles and Linings: Comfort and Breathability

Insoles and linings contribute significantly to a shoe’s comfort and wearability. The insole sits inside the shoe, directly under the foot, while the lining covers the inner surfaces. These components play a crucial role in moisture management, cushioning, and overall comfort. The materials chosen can drastically affect the shoe’s feel.

They are essential for providing a comfortable environment for your feet. Choosing the right insole and lining materials will significantly enhance your shoe-wearing experience. Both comfort and the longevity of the shoe are directly affected by the quality of these internal components. (See Also: How To Keep Spiders Out Of Shoes )

  • Insoles: Insoles come in various materials, including leather, foam, and synthetic fabrics. They provide cushioning, support, and moisture absorption. Removable insoles allow for easy replacement and customization.
  • Linings: Linings are typically made from soft and breathable materials like leather, fabric, or synthetic materials. They provide a comfortable surface against the foot and help wick away moisture. Linings are crucial for preventing blisters and enhancing comfort.

Fasteners and Adhesives: Securing the Components

Fasteners and adhesives are the hidden heroes of shoe construction, holding everything together. From stitching to glue, these elements ensure the shoe’s structural integrity and longevity. The choice of fasteners and adhesives depends on the shoe style and the materials used. They are crucial for creating a strong and durable shoe.

The quality of these materials directly impacts the shoe’s lifespan. From the strength of the stitching to the bond of the adhesive, these components are essential for a shoe’s durability. Choosing the right fasteners and adhesives is crucial for a strong and lasting shoe.

  • Thread: Strong, durable thread is used to sew the upper to the sole and other components. Common thread materials include nylon, polyester, and linen. The thread’s thickness and type depend on the materials being sewn and the desired strength.
  • Adhesives: Adhesives are essential for bonding different shoe components. Contact cement, polyurethane glue, and hot melt adhesives are commonly used. The choice of adhesive depends on the materials being bonded and the required bond strength.
  • Eyelets and Laces: Eyelets reinforce the holes for laces, providing durability and a secure fit. Laces allow for adjustability and contribute to the shoe’s aesthetic.
  • Zippers, Buckles, and Straps: These fasteners are used to secure the shoe or provide adjustability. They can be made from metal, plastic, or other materials.

Tools and Equipment: The Shoemaker’s Arsenal

Shoemaking requires a specific set of tools and equipment to shape, assemble, and finish the shoe. These tools help the shoemaker with cutting, shaping, stitching, and finishing the shoe. Having the right tools is essential for achieving professional-quality results.

The proper tools allow for precision and efficiency in the shoemaking process. This equipment enables shoemakers to create shoes with accuracy and attention to detail. Having the correct tools is crucial for both functionality and aesthetic appeal.

  • Cutting Tools: Sharp knives, scissors, and clicker dies are used to cut the upper and sole materials.
  • Lasts: Shoe lasts are wooden or plastic forms shaped like a foot. They are used to shape the upper and sole during construction.
  • Awl: An awl is a pointed tool used to create holes for stitching.
  • Hammer: Hammers are used to shape and assemble components, such as attaching the sole to the upper.
  • Needles: Specialized needles are used for hand sewing or machine sewing.
  • Sewing Machine: A heavy-duty sewing machine is essential for stitching the upper and sole.
  • Burnishing Tools: These tools are used to smooth and polish the edges of the leather.
  • Clamps and Pliers: Clamps and pliers are used to hold components in place during assembly.

Finishing Materials: Adding the Final Touches

Finishing materials enhance the appearance and protect the shoe. These materials give the shoe a professional look and contribute to its longevity. They make the shoe look more polished and protect it from the elements. (See Also: How To Disinfect Used Leather Shoes )

From dyes and polishes to protective coatings, these materials add the final touches. The use of finishing materials greatly impacts the final aesthetic. This section covers the final steps in the shoemaking process.

  • Dyes and Paints: Dyes and paints are used to color the leather and other materials.
  • Polishes and Creams: Polishes and creams are used to protect and enhance the leather’s shine.
  • Protective Coatings: Protective coatings, such as waterproof sprays, protect the shoe from the elements.
  • Edge Finishers: Edge finishers are used to smooth and seal the edges of the leather, creating a clean and professional look.
  • Hardware: Decorative elements, such as buckles, rivets, and other hardware, are used to enhance the shoe’s appearance.

Can I Make Shoes Without a Sewing Machine?

Yes, it’s possible to make shoes without a sewing machine, but it requires more skill and time. Many shoemakers start with hand-sewn projects, especially for simpler designs like slippers or moccasins. Hand-stitching is a viable option for attaching the upper to the sole, but it can be a labor-intensive process. A sewing machine greatly speeds up the process.
